Web Navigation Best Practices: A Guide for Designers
Web navigation plays a critical role in the user experience. Implementing best practices in navigation design is essential for guiding users through your website effectively.
1. Simple and Intuitive Design
A clean and straightforward design is crucial. Users should be able to navigate your site intuitively without confusion.
2. Consistency is Key
Maintain consistency across all pages. The navigation menu should be the same, ensuring users can easily recognize how to find their way around.
3. Prioritize Usability
Consider your audience when designing. Ensure that navigation elements are easy to use and accessible, including for those with disabilities.
4. Use Dropdown Menus Wisely
Dropdown menus can help organize content but should be implemented carefully. Too many options can overwhelm users, so keep it manageable.
5. Mobile Optimization
With the rise of mobile browsing, optimizing navigation for smaller screens is crucial. Responsive design ensures a seamless experience across devices.
6. Search Functionality
A search bar can greatly enhance usability, allowing users to find specific content quickly, especially on larger websites.
7. Clear Calls to Action
Effective navigation includes clear calls to action. Guide users toward desired actions, such as signing up or making a purchase.
Conclusion
Implementing these best practices in web navigation design will streamline user experience, making your website more engaging and accessible for all users.
